Looking for Personal Injury Lawyers in Roberta?

Personal injury lawyers represent individuals who have been physically or psychologically harmed by the negligence or wrongdoing of another party. They help victims of accidents seek financial compensation for medical bills, lost wages, pain and suffering, and other damages. Their job is to hold the responsible party accountable and secure a just settlement.

What should I do if I receive an injury in a hit and run accident? How?

Gregory Scott Shurman
Answered by attorney Gregory Scott Shurman (Unclaimed Profile)
Personal Injury lawyer at Gregory S. Shurman, LLC
When you've been injured in a car wreck, and the at fault driver flees the scene, you are entitled to punitive damages in addition to the damages you mentioned. You could benefit from an attorney to assist you with this.

If my brother is also on the title, is he also liable for the motorcycle crash?

David F. Stoddard
Answered by attorney David F. Stoddard (Unclaimed Profile)
Personal Injury lawyer at The David F. Stoddard Law Firm
He is probably not liable at all. There is a doctrine know n as the family purpose doctrine that could case him to be jointly liable, but it probably does not apply to this situation. If you have liability insurance on the car, the insurer, or the attorney who the insurer hires, can explain this to you in more detail.
